Due to his awareness and understanding of his [[planet]]'s new laws, Paroos was able to be a force for peace. He was trusted by [[Gaashah]] and by extension argued he should be trusted by [[Zerbat|his son]] as well. However following the murder of two clan leaders and the massacre undertaken by [[Aeryn Sun]] while under the influence of [[E'Alet]]'s [[sgabba-flies]] the peace he'd worked for was in danger.
   
 
Paroos was then instrumental in helping not only to determine the truth behind the deaths but also in preventing [[John Crichton|Crichton]] and Aeryn from killing each other while under the flies' influence. In the end it was Paroos who killed E'Alet.
